Start off with a base coat, I used Revlon’s “Quick Dry Base Coat.”
Apply a base color of your choice. I chose a color that reminded me of a pretty blue sky, I used Revlon’s Colorstay Gel Envy “Lovestruck.”
Then, create a half moon shape by the cuticle (lunula) area of the nail. I did this first by outlining the shape and then filling it in. I used Winstonia’s “Berry Wine” and Delta Ceramcoat’s “Pale Yellow” acrylic paint.
With the same tools, create small triangles coming off of this half circle. Again, I outlined the shape first and then filled it in.
Then, outline the round part of the half circle and the triangles. I used Apple Barrel’s “Yellow” acrylic paint.
Lastly, apply a top coat, I used Revlon’s “Extra Life No Chip Top Coat.”
Your Sun Nails are finished!
